The St. Louis Cardinals have appeared to have signed reliever Trever Miller to a two year contract. Miller was to be in St. Louis on Thursday to take a physical and if everything checks out ok, he will be the newest member of the Cardinals.
Right now a contract isn’t signed but they are working on the terms and it should happen soon.
Miller appeared in 68 games for the American League champion Tampa Bay Rays last season, posting a 4.15 ERA in 43 1/3 innings. He held lefties to a .209 average. Miller had the fourth-lowest percentage of inherited runners who scored, and his 16.2 percent was the best of the available free-agent relievers.
